欢迎来到科站长!

Ubuntu

当前位置: 主页 > 服务器 > Ubuntu

ubuntu配置svn服务器(ubuntu svn服务器搭建)

时间:2026-02-08 00:18:32|栏目:Ubuntu|点击:

svn必须要购买服务器才能实现远程多人协作吗?

实现本地多人协作而无需购买服务器,可以通过在本地搭建服务器并使用内网穿透技术来映射本地端口,以下步骤详细介绍了如何在本地Ubuntu虚拟机上搭建SVN服务器,并通过cpolar内网穿透实现公网访问。首先,安装SVN服务。在命令行输入安装命令,然后查看SVN版本,确认安装成功。

ubuntu配置svn服务器(ubuntu svn服务器搭建)

为了使用SVN,用户需要下载并安装SVN服务器,进行配置,包括创建SVN库、设置权限、安装服务和编辑配置文件等。配置完成后,SVN客户端即可通过设置的账号登录SVN服务器。

总之,通过SVK工具,可以轻松实现两台SVN服务器之间的远程同步,为团队协作和项目管理提供了便利。

git、svn、gitlab企业级入门

通过Git常用命令操作:直接使用Git命令行进行版本控制。IDE集成Git功能:在IDE中集成Git功能,方便在IDE中进行版本控制操作。使用Sourcetree软件:使用Sourcetree等图形化工具管理Git库。

Github是一个基于Git的开源项目管理和代码托管平台,适合全球范围内的开发者协作和开源项目分享。Gitlab是一个开源的、企业级代码托管平台,提供了更强大的权限管理和安全控制功能,适合企业搭建自己的代码仓库。

切换到上一个分支:git checkout -快速切换回之前的分支。设置上游分支:git push -u origin branch后续可直接git push。远程仓库操作 拉取远程分支并合并:git pull相当于git fetch + git merge。

ubuntu配置svn服务器(ubuntu svn服务器搭建)

Git是一个版本管理工具,用于本地代码版本管理,具有开源、分布式特性,适用于本地文件和代码版本管理。与SVN不同,Git允许在本地单机进行版本管理,而SVN需要通过客户端连接SVN服务器。同样,Git也可以使用TortoiseGit客户端连接安装的Git版本控制系统进行版本管理。

Git 的权限管理依赖于其分布式特性,通常通过 Git 服务器(如 GitHub、GitLab)来实现。易用性:SVN 和 CVS 都提供了图形化客户端和命令行工具,使得用户能够方便地管理版本。然而,Git 的学习曲线较陡峭,但一旦掌握,其强大的功能和灵活性将带来显著的效率提升。

GitLab社区版(CE)与企业版(EE)的核心区别体现在功能深度、支持服务、集成能力、适用场景及成本模式上,具体如下:功能差异社区版提供基础功能,包括Git仓库管理、代码审查、问题跟踪、Wiki、内置CI/CD等,支持单服务器最高25,000用户或主主高可用集群。

svn怎么连接服务器

1、点击 确定,完成检出后文件夹会显示 SVN 状态图标。

2、在Windows系统中,可以通过“服务”管理器找到SVN相关的服务并启动它。在Linux或Mac系统中,则可能需要通过命令行启动SVN服务,具体命令取决于SVN的安装方式和系统配置。验证SVN服务端是否启动:可以通过在客户端尝试连接SVN服务器来验证服务端是否已成功启动。若连接成功,则说明SVN服务端已正常运行。

3、SVN服务器与客户端的使用需分服务器搭建和客户端操作两部分,核心是通过版本控制实现代码/文件的协同管理,以下是详细步骤:服务器端搭建(以Windows为例) 安装SVN服务器软件需下载VisualSVN Server(Windows常用服务器端工具),安装时选择默认配置,设置版本库存储路径(如`D:\SVNRepositories`)。

4、如 C:Repositories)。总结MacOS:使用 SnailSVNLite 作为客户端,通过 App Store 安装并配置路径后即可连接 SVN 服务器。Windows:通过 VisualSVN Server 快速搭建服务器,支持用户权限管理和多种访问协议。两者操作逻辑类似,均需配置服务器地址、认证信息及本地路径,适合团队协作或版本控制需求。

上一篇:ubuntu服务器如何装网站源码(ubuntu服务器搭建网站)

栏    目:Ubuntu

下一篇:ubuntu与centos作为服务器(ubuntu和centos常用命令一样吗)

本文标题:ubuntu配置svn服务器(ubuntu svn服务器搭建)

本文地址:https://fushidao.cc/server/52739.html

广告投放 | 联系我们 | 版权申明

作者声明:本站作品含AI生成内容,所有的文章、图片、评论等,均由网友发表或百度AI生成内容,属个人行为,与本站立场无关。

如果侵犯了您的权利,请与我们联系,我们将在24小时内进行处理、任何非本站因素导致的法律后果,本站均不负任何责任。

联系QQ:66551466 | 邮箱:66551466@qq.com

Copyright © 2018-2026 科站长 版权所有鄂ICP备2024089280号